Recently on my Samsung Galaxy s3 I received a notification saying (Messages could not be sent....2 messages could not be sent.) I opened my text message threads and did not find any that were drafts or showed an error of not going through. So I cleared the notification from the drop down screen. Then as soon as I received a text that same message came back. I've restarted the phone. I've done a battery pull. I've gone into the messaging app and cleared the cache/data. And it still continues to happen. Has anyone else experienced this issue and been able to get that error to go away?

Verizon tech support was unable to help me and only suggested I perform a factory data reset. Well not really wanting to do that because it would wipe out all my personalized settings I searched other forums and found this posted and it worked like a charm.
1. Install Handcent SMS from Android Marketplace
2. Launch Handcent SMS
3. Press Menu Button >> More + >> Undelivered messages
4. Here you can delete undelivered conversations and end your "messages not sent" woes!" "
I did it and it worked. Good luck!

I turned on the Verizon Messages app, scrolled thru the texts, and any text that had an exclamation mark inside a triangle beside it, I went into the Samsung messaging app & deleted that specific message. Then turned off the Verizon messaging app. So far I haven't any messages not sent notifications.
